Apr 11, 2023 · Socially responsible investing (SRI) is an investment strategy that considers both financial return and social or environmental impact. It involves investing in companies committed to business practices that align with the investor’s values and avoiding those that participate in harmful practices. Dec. 23, 2022. ... has urged companies to adopt socially conscious practices.The Socially Conscious marker is provided by Morningstar, where companies can mark if they think their fund is socially conscious or not. A large number of funds choose not to mark themselves as socially conscious, despite receiving high scores from multiple ratings agencies.Socially responsible investments can be made into individual companies with good social value, or through a socially conscious mutual fund or exchange-traded fund (ETF).
